Private and Public Bank
• Private cord blood banks mainly
take a reasonable amount of
fee for the collection,
processing and storing the
umbilical cord blood stem cells
of your child. This method is
performed so that the stored
stem cells can be used for
emerging treatments in the
future for your family.
• There are some public banks
where the cord blood is stored
for free of cost but in this case,
you cannot retrieve the stem
cells of your own baby.
Two main storage of cord blood
are:
• Donating the cord blood at
a public bank can be used
to match with the patients
suffering from the severe
medical condition.
• Storing of the cord blood in
a private stem cell bank
will help to retrieve your
baby’s stem cells
whenever you will need it.
Cord Clamping
• Medical staff usually
collects cord blood right
after birth, but if parents
want to participate in
delayed cord clamping,
they can also wait for
several minutes.
• The clamping is done just
like a normal procedure
and for both the mother
and her baby it is
completely painless.
Cord Blood Collection
• First, as a normal umbilical
cord removal, the cord is
clamped and cut. The
medical staff must be
trained on proper
collections of cord blood—
if they wait too long, the
blood clots will be
unnecessary for storage.
• Then the blood is pulled
out. A needle is placed in
the cord and the rest of the
blood is gently pulled out.
This medical device is kept
away from your baby, so
it’s as safe as possible.
Cord Blood Collection
• Then the blood is shipped to
your chosen bank, where it is
tested. The bank
cryogenically freezes the cord
blood if the stem cells are
usable, so it remains useful
for decades to come.
• Several banks offer cord
tissue services that will
increase your family’s amount
of banked stem cells— at an
additional cost. More than 80
diseases can currently be
treated using cord blood stem
cells, with more treatments
emerging each year.
Cord Blood Collection
• The FDA has approved
leukemia, aplastic anemia and
other hazardous life-
threatening diseases for cord
blood therapies.
• A clinical trial is looking at new
therapies using cord blood in
addition to current treatments.
These include cerebral
paralysis, autism, and diabetes
of type 1. If current trials are
successful, the treatment of
cord blood may become a
common practice in the next
few years.
